Output 6e5989db88d2cd93f7dae23c8cbfa7b60c0ce90e4aba0509f0c18fa6b3ea71ca:0

value
33876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28ff388fbd635db3084cec1e29f3bad659f4b026 OP_EQUAL
address
35RnhH8nPK3ghfHocjQgtd15tsR1P29a6z
transaction
6e5989db88d2cd93f7dae23c8cbfa7b60c0ce90e4aba0509f0c18fa6b3ea71ca
spent
true